Motorists in the North East are being advised to plan their journeys carefully as a section of the strategic road network is set to be closed for a period of five hours. The affected stretch of road, located near Sunderland, will be shut from 09:00 on 14 August 2026, until 14:00 on the same day. The road in question is part of the National Highways network, which is responsible for maintaining and operating the country's strategic roads.

National Highways has confirmed that the closure is necessary to undertake essential maintenance work on their Strategic Road Network. Drivers can expect significant delays during this time, particularly during peak travel hours, and are urged to consider alternative routes to avoid the area. The nearest city to the closure is Sunderland, and local residents and commuters are likely to be most affected.
